    Safety First: What to Keep in Mind

    iEdged Sports Center prioritizes the safety of all skaters, and it's essential to be mindful of safety precautions during your public skate session. Before stepping onto the ice, make sure your skates fit properly and are securely fastened. Ill-fitting skates can make it difficult to control your movements and increase the risk of falls. Wear appropriate clothing, including warm layers to keep you comfortable. Consider wearing a helmet, especially if you're a beginner or if you're planning on attempting more advanced moves. Helmets can help protect your head in case of a fall. Gloves are a must-have item to protect your hands, and they can also help you grip the boards if you need to steady yourself. Be aware of the direction of traffic on the ice and follow it. This helps prevent collisions and ensures a smoother skating experience for everyone. Avoid skating too fast or attempting maneuvers that are beyond your skill level. It's better to stay within your comfort zone and gradually improve your skills. If you fall, try to fall to the side and avoid putting your hands out to break your fall, as this can increase the risk of injury. Get back up slowly and carefully, and be aware of other skaters around you. If you see someone fall, offer assistance if they need it. Be respectful of other skaters and the staff. Follow the rules and guidelines set by iEdged Sports Center to ensure a safe and enjoyable environment for everyone. Finally, be aware of your surroundings at all times and take breaks when needed. If you start to feel tired or unsteady, take a break from skating and rest. By following these safety guidelines, you can help ensure a safe and enjoyable iEdged Sports Center public skate experience for yourself and everyone else.

    Rules and Guidelines

    To ensure a safe and enjoyable experience for all skaters, iEdged Sports Center has established certain rules and guidelines that you'll need to follow during your public skate session. These rules are in place to promote safety and respect for all participants. Always listen to the instructions and guidance from the rink staff. They are there to help and ensure a safe environment. Follow the designated direction of traffic on the ice. This helps prevent collisions and ensures a smoother skating experience for everyone. Avoid playing games or engaging in activities that could endanger yourself or others, such as tag or racing. Keep your belongings off the ice. This includes backpacks, bags, and any other items that could pose a tripping hazard. Be mindful of your skill level and avoid attempting moves that are beyond your abilities. If you're a beginner, stick to basic skating and avoid trying advanced maneuvers. Show respect for other skaters and the staff. Be courteous and considerate of others, and treat everyone with kindness and respect. Alcohol and drugs are prohibited on the ice. If you've consumed alcohol or drugs, you will not be allowed to skate. Please follow all posted signs and instructions. These signs are in place to help guide you and keep you safe. Report any accidents or injuries to the rink staff immediately. They will be able to provide assistance and ensure that proper protocols are followed. By adhering to these rules and guidelines, you're contributing to a safe and enjoyable environment for everyone participating in the iEdged Sports Center public skate session.
